Use the Ethernet connection (32) together with the supplied Ethernet adapter plug and Ethernet
adapter cable to connect to the IP network.
Pay attention to the correct colour assignment of the wires, EIA/TIA-568-A or -B. This can be
found in the documentation of the installed network components and routers.
i
The Ethernet connection on the device is carried out according to EIA/TIA-568-B.
o
Connect Ethernet cable to the Ethernet adapter plug. To do this, strip the Ethernet wires,
do not skin, and insert into the cover of the adapter plug. Shorten any wires that are jutting
out and push the cover onto the adapter plug in the correct position (figure 8).
o
Connect the supplied Ethernet adapter cable to the terminal (32) and Ethernet adapter
plug.
Figure 8: Connection of adapter connector to Ethernet cable

Removing the Design frame
To remove the Design frame, actuate the locks (5) on the left and right of the top edge of the
panel.
o
Use a small tool to push the right lock downwards.
o
Using your finger, push the left lock down.
o
Tilt the design frame forwards and remove.
